Night Zookeeper
Fantastically Fun Learning
Night Zookeeper is a London-based children’s brand comprising of an online learning program, a book series and a TV mini-series. All of our products centre around the magical world of the “Night Zoo”. Our aim is to make learning fantastically fun for children aged 6 to 12 years old, and unlock their creativity in the process. Our reading and writing program has been used by over 1 million children worldwide.
Night Zookeeper was founded in 2012 by Joshua Davidson and Paul Hutson. Our e-learning product was originally launched in November 2012 as a creative drawing iOS app for kids, which went on to be recognised as one of the 50 best apps of 2013 by The Observer and The Guardian.
In 2014, we revamped the app into a web version which included more extensive writing elements, a dashboard for monitoring progress and personalised feedback from tutors. Over 1 billion words have been written by children on the site. Night Zookeeper is also used in schools by teachers worldwide in an effort to harness the power of digital learning in the classroom.
Throughout the pandemic, Night Zookeeper was able to act as a useful resource for families around the world to keep their children learning as schools were forced to close and remote learning took hold.
As of 2024, our program is used by thousands of children in several countries as a way to improve their reading and writing skills in a fantastically fun way, whether as part of a homeschool, in the classroom, as a supplementary resource, or simply a productive form of screen-time.

This is a great platform to get children engaging with words and literacy in general. My child is a capable reader but VERY reluctant writer, which is why I signed up. He loves the word puzzles, creating new creatures and all the gamification of exploring the worlds, all of which he finds quite simple. However, he's able to spend hours on there without doing much/any writing! When he does do some, he needs a lot of real life (ie me) prompting to do more than the minimum couple of words to get to the next screen. Feedback from tutors is useful, targeted and engagingly written but he just skips over it. I'd like to see the writing aspect much more rewarded on there to increase engagement. So for us, I'd give it three stars, although I'm hopeful that willingness to engage with the platform generally will gradually lead to more writing. If you have a child who is struggling with all aspects of literacy, eg reading too, or you have a child who lives writing and wants a structured outlet for their creativity, I would probably give it five stars so I've averaged it out to four . The way the instructions are read aloud is great for emerging readers.

I have two children, ages seven and nine, and in our homeschooling journey have tried a lot of different programs along the way. It can be a big struggle with most of their coursework being online to get them to engage with writing related activities long enough to get much out of it. This made me very sad because I absolutely LOVED writing when I was young, whether it was creative writing, an article for the school newspaper, etc. I had seen advertisements for Night Zookeeper and decided that we would give this a try.
Let me tell you, this has been a huge hit in my home! So much so, that the kids were wanting to sometimes replace other recreational activities with working on their Night Zookeeper tasks lol They are having so much fun creating their own characters and stories, and they get really excited when they get feedback. It's really helping my son, especially with his spelling, remembering rules about capitalization and punctuation, and he is beginning to use more descriptive words in his writing to paint the picture for the reader.
Both children really love how this is sort of gamified, so while they are definitely learning and putting what they learn into practice, it does not feel like just more school work to them. For me as a parent, I love their excitement when they are reading comments and exploring other children's character creations, etc, while still knowing that it is in a child safe space. That is very important in today's world with technology!
Whether you are a homeschooling parent, public school parent, just wanting to help your child achieve better grades, or have a future journalist on your hand, Night Zookeeper Is a wonderful tool to make learning more engaging and fun for your child with the smart use of technology! I highly recommend this for any parent looking to make better use of their child's screen time while giving them the tools that they need to be successful.
